The book delves into the complex debates surrounding the concept of scale within critical social theory, examining how various scales—from the body to the global—are understood in geography and social sciences. It begins with an overview of theoretical perspectives on scale, questioning whether they are tangible realities or mere constructs. The following chapters focus on specific scales, exploring their discursive representations and political implications. The conclusion synthesizes these discussions and raises further questions about the nature of scale.
